Mission
As a Site Reliability Engineer (SRE), you will be a key player in ensuring our production systems are highly available, scalable, and performant. You will bridge the gap between development and operations, applying a software engineering mindset to system administration topics. You\'ll be responsible for building and maintaining large-scale, fault-tolerant distributed systems, with a strong focus on automation, operational excellence, and reliability under real-time, high-throughput constraints. The ideal candidate has a strong background in software engineering and systems administration, with a passion for solving operational problems with code.
Responsibilities
- System Reliability & Availability: Design, build, and maintain highly available, scalable infrastructure for distributed and stateful workloads, supporting real-time data ingestion, AI inference pipelines, and hybrid cloud/edge deployment.
- Automation & Toil Reduction: Automate repetitive manual tasks, infrastructure provisioning, and operational workflows to reduce toil and improve system efficiency.
- Monitoring, & Alerting: Implement and manage robust monitoring, logging, and alerting solutions to proactively detect and address issues. Define and track Service Level Indicators (SLIs) and Service Level Objectives (SLOs).
- Incident Response & Management: Participate in an on-call rotation to respond to production incidents. Lead blameless post-mortem analyses for incidents in complex distributed systems, identifying root causes, systemic weaknesses, and implementing long-term preventative measures.
- Infrastructure as Code (IaC): Manage and provision cloud and on-premise infrastructure using IaC principles and tools like Terraform and Ansible.
- Performance & Capacity Planning: Conduct performance analysis, system tuning, and capacity planning to ensure our services meet performance and cost-efficiency goals.
- Disaster Recovery: Develop, test, and maintain disaster recovery plans and business continuity strategies to ensure service resilience.
- Collaboration: Work closely with software development teams to consult on system design, platform choices, and reliability best practices for new features and services.
- Documentation: Create and maintain comprehensive documentation for system architecture, runbooks, and operational procedures.
